“IT IS THE CONSTANT AND UNDYING HOPE FOR IMPROVEMENT THAT MAKES GOLF SO EXQUISITELY WORTH PLAYING”; Bernard Dawin's Round of Golf
Published by the London & Northeastern Railway to publicize and encourage travel by train to the golf courses in Britain. Octavo, original illustrated card stock as issued. Illustrated with 31 full page photographs and 2 fold out maps showing golf courses in England and Scotland on the L.N.E R. In excellent condition with light wear.
"This little book contains accounts of some courses on the LNER. The total number is past counting, to say nothing of describing; so I have chosen just a few in different parts of the country, of different types and qualities and attractions. Of some I know every yard and every bunker; to others I have made too brief pilgrimages, but I have had good fun on all of them and I hope other people may have it too" (Bernard Darwin).
